Job purpose

Reporting to the President & Chief Executive Officer (CEO) and the Global Head of R&D, the Head of Research & Development (R&D) will play a lead role in delivering business critical R&D programmes.

The Head of R&D is a member of the Molecular Imaging Senior Leadership Team and will have management responsibility for the following functions: Biometrics; Chemistry, Manufacturing & Control (CMC); Clinical Operations; Editorial (Medical Writing); Imaging; Non-Clinical; R&D Programme Management

  • Main Responsibilities, Activities, Duties and Tasks
  • Biometrics (to include biostatistics, statistical programming, and data management), ensuring operational delivery and the provision of strategic advice concerning statistical methods and data management activities.
  • Chemistry, Manufacturing & Control (CMC) ensuring the robust manufacturing and supply of materials used in the manufacture of investigational and finished commercial radiopharmaceutical products.
  • Clinical operations, ensuring operational delivery and the provision of strategic advice concerning the design, feasibility and execution of all clinical studies.
  • Editorial (medical writing), ensuring the development and implementation of strategic publication plans and the dissemination of scientific and clinical data (e. g., via manuscripts and conference presentations).
  • Imaging, providing medical physics support, including radiation physics, medical imaging physics and imaging analytics expertise.
  • Non-clinical, to include evaluations of non-clinical toxicology, safety and efficacy.
  • R&D programme management, including: Delivery of the programme strategy (in accordance with the Long-Range Plan and in close collaboration with colleagues in Clinical Development, Commercial, Finance, Innovation & Strategy, Legal (incl.

Intellectual Property), Medical Affairs, Pharmacovigilance & Quality and Regulatory Affairs).

Operational oversight and project delivery, in compliance with applicable laws, industry codes and regulations Budget management (including Long-Range Planning, Annual Budget and Rolling Forecast 2 & 3 and related resource allocation & planning), Portfolio review, Risk management, Regular reporting to the Executive Committee and Board of Directors including progress in achieving strategic objectives; advising of any significant variance from the approved strategic plans and budget; and any significant programme issues.
